Item type:Publication, Valuing Teachers' Voices in Educational Reform(IGI Global, 2025) ;Ekramol Islam, Mohammad ;Hasan Polas, Mohammad Rashed ;Afshar Jahanshahi, AsgharFalahat, MohammadThis chapter explores teachers' pivotal role in achieving global and national sustainable development goals, particularly focusing on SDG 4: Quality Education. It emphasizes the importance of valuing teachers' voices in shaping educational reforms, specifically focusing on the 2024 World Teachers' Day theme, “Valuing Teachers' Voices: Towards a New Social Contract for Education”. The chapter examines the critical contributions of teachers as societal pillars who shape students' academic abilities and their ethical, moral, and emotional growth. It addresses the global teacher shortage, low salaries, poor working conditions, and lack of professional development, highlighting their impact on recruitment, retention, and educational outcomes. The chapter further explores the unique challenges faced by Bangladesh in teacher recruitment and development and proposes solutions for improving teacher quality, status, and professional empowerment. Ultimately, it calls for a new social contract for education, empowering teachers as key stakeholders in educational policy and reform. ©The authors © IGI Global.
